Alongside virtual onboarding, asynchronous communication plays an indispensable role in maintaining productivity and clarity. Unlike real-time messaging, asynchronous communication allows team members to send updates, questions, or files without requiring immediate responses. This flexibility is especially beneficial when team members work across different time zones or have varying schedules. Using tools like project management apps, email, and shared documents, you can ensure everyone stays informed and aligned without the pressure of instant replies. Asynchronous communication minimizes disruptions and helps team members focus on their tasks, knowing they can respond at a convenient time. It also creates a transparent record of conversations and decisions, which is invaluable for accountability and reference.

How Can I Ensure Data Security With Online Tools?
To guarantee data security with online tools, you should implement clear cybersecurity policies and follow encryption standards. Always use strong, unique passwords and enable two-factor authentication. Regularly update your software to patch vulnerabilities, and restrict access based on roles. Educate your team on security best practices, and choose tools that prioritize security features. By actively managing these measures, you protect sensitive data and maintain trust in your remote collaboration environment.

How Do I Measure Remote Team Productivity?
To gauge your remote team’s productivity, focus on performance metrics like task completion rates, quality of work, and deadlines met. Set clear productivity benchmarks to track progress consistently. Use tools that provide real-time data, and regularly review these metrics with your team. This approach helps you identify areas for improvement and guarantees everyone stays aligned with your goals, boosting overall efficiency and accountability.
